The green algorithm: Reshaping sustainability with Al-driven networks

Sustainability has become more than a buzzword in India. Businesses are increasingly realising the vitality of environmental stewardship driven by rapid urbanisation and regulatory compliance.

The 2024 SAP Sustainability Study highlights that over 39% of Indian businesses intend to increase their sustainability-focused investments in the next three years. Additionally, understanding the strong relationship between sustainability and an organisation’s profitability, several key Gross Domestic Product contributing sectors have adopted new-age technologies to enhance energy efficiency and support sustainability goals.

One notable industry leading the charge is the hospitality sector. Hoteliers eagerly promote sustainability initiatives such as green design, energy efficiency, waste management, and local sourcing to influence guests positively. However, the opportunities for network-based, efficiency-driven sustainability improvements go far beyond this. In fact, an intelligent network potentially supports initiatives from waste-to-energy plants and water conservation measures to plastic-free zones.

Beyond the everyday green measures, there are grander, system-level opportunities to enhance the network’s resource-conserving efficiency. For instance, the capacity for network management to switch off connected devices, including HVAC and Wi-Fi services in vacant rooms to reduce energy use, already exists. However, now that can include rebalancing Wi-Fi coverage across a particular area, ensuring that the signal is where it needs to be—and nowhere else—at the scale the traffic demands.

For most enterprises, efficiency and sustainability depend on the network, and AI-driven networks can help enterprises raise their sustainability profile.
